大数跨境

Deploy平台Docker部署最佳实践企业2026最新

2026-02-25 0
详情
报告
跨境服务
文章

Deploy平台Docker部署最佳实践企业2026最新

要点速读(TL;DR)

  • Deploy平台是面向开发者和企业的自动化部署服务,支持Docker容器化应用的一键发布与运维。
  • 结合CI/CD流程可实现代码提交后自动构建、测试并部署到多环境(测试/预发/生产)。
  • Docker部署核心优势:环境一致性、快速扩容、资源隔离,适合跨境电商中高并发、多站点场景。
  • 企业级部署需关注安全性(镜像扫描、RBAC权限)、网络配置(负载均衡、域名绑定)及监控告警集成。
  • 2026年趋势:更深度的Kubernetes集成、AI辅助部署优化、边缘节点支持成为主流能力。
  • 常见避坑点:忽略镜像体积优化、未设置健康检查、日志外送缺失、环境变量明文存储。

Deploy平台Docker部署最佳实践企业2026最新 是什么

Deploy平台指提供应用自动化部署能力的云服务平台或自建系统,允许用户通过界面或API将应用程序从开发环境推送到指定运行环境。在跨境电商技术栈中,常用于独立站、ERP对接服务、订单同步中间件等后端系统的持续交付。

Docker是一种开源的容器化技术,能将应用及其依赖打包成标准化单元(容器),确保在任意Linux/Windows环境中一致运行。结合Deploy平台,可实现“一次构建,处处运行”的高效部署模式。

关键名词解释

  • CI/CD:持续集成(Continuous Integration)与持续部署(Continuous Deployment),指代码变更后自动触发测试、构建和上线流程。
  • 容器镜像(Image):Docker打包的应用模板,包含代码、运行时、库文件等,用于生成容器实例。
  • Kubernetes(K8s):容器编排系统,管理多个Docker容器的调度、伸缩与故障恢复,大型企业常用。
  • RBAC:基于角色的访问控制,限制不同团队成员对部署系统的操作权限,保障安全。
  • 健康检查(Health Check):定期探测服务是否正常响应,防止异常容器对外提供服务。

它能解决哪些问题

  • 开发与生产环境不一致 → 使用Docker镜像统一环境配置,避免“在我机器上能跑”问题。
  • 部署效率低、易出错 → 自动化脚本替代手动上传文件、重启服务,减少人为失误。
  • 多国站点运维复杂 → 一套代码镜像可部署至美国、欧洲、东南亚等多个区域节点,实现全球化分发。
  • 突发流量应对困难 → 结合弹性伸缩策略,Docker容器可秒级复制,支撑大促期间高并发请求。
  • 微服务架构管理难 → 每个模块(如支付网关、库存同步)独立容器化,便于升级与故障隔离。
  • 回滚慢影响业务 → 部署历史版本保留,支持一键切换回稳定版本。
  • 跨团队协作混乱 → 通过Deploy平台设定审批流,开发、测试、运维各司其职。
  • 安全合规风险高 → 镜像签名、漏洞扫描、访问审计等功能帮助企业满足GDPR、SOC2等要求。

怎么用/怎么开通/怎么选择

典型使用流程(以主流云厂商Deploy平台为例)

  1. 准备Dockerfile:编写描述如何构建应用镜像的脚本,包括基础镜像、依赖安装、启动命令等。
  2. 配置CI流水线:连接GitHub/GitLab,设置代码push后自动执行build命令生成镜像。
  3. 推送镜像到Registry:将本地构建好的镜像推送到私有或公有镜像仓库(如Docker Hub、阿里云ACR)。
  4. 创建Deploy平台项目:登录平台控制台,新建应用项目,选择容器部署模式。
  5. 关联镜像源与部署配置:指定镜像地址、CPU/内存配额、环境变量、挂载卷路径、端口映射等。
  6. 设置域名与HTTPS:绑定独立站或API接口域名,启用SSL证书自动签发(如Let's Encrypt)。
  7. 启动部署并验证:触发首次部署,查看日志输出,确认服务可访问且响应正常。
  8. 接入监控告警:集成Prometheus、Grafana或云原生监控工具,设置CPU、内存、延迟阈值报警。

注:部分SaaS类Deploy平台(如Vercel、Netlify)主要面向前端静态资源;后端服务建议选用AWS ECS、Google Cloud Run、阿里云Serverless App Engine等支持完整Docker生态的平台。

费用/成本通常受哪些因素影响

  • 容器实例数量与运行时长(按vCPU和内存计费)
  • 公网出流量带宽消耗(尤其视频、图片类API调用频繁)
  • 私有镜像仓库存储空间大小
  • 是否启用自动伸缩与高可用架构(跨可用区部署)
  • 附加功能使用情况(如WAF防护、DDoS防御、APM性能监控)
  • 调用外部API或数据库的次数(间接影响处理时间与资源占用)
  • 部署频率与CI/CD执行时间(影响构建服务器资源消耗)
  • 是否使用专用集群而非共享宿主机(安全性更高但成本上升)
  • 所在区域(欧美节点普遍高于亚太)
  • 是否有长期预留实例折扣(如1年起购包年包月)

为了拿到准确报价,你通常需要准备以下信息:

  • 预计峰值QPS(每秒请求数)
  • 平均单请求资源消耗(CPU毫核、内存MB)
  • 每日活跃时间段与时区分布
  • 数据传输量估算(入/出方向)
  • 是否需要PCI-DSS、ISO 27001等合规认证支持
  • 现有CI/CD工具链类型(Jenkins/GitLab CI等)
  • 是否已有Docker镜像规范与DevOps团队

常见坑与避坑清单

  1. 未做镜像分层优化 → 合理组织Dockerfile指令顺序,利用缓存机制缩短构建时间。
  2. 忽略健康检查配置 → 必须设置HTTP或TCP探针,避免容器假死仍被负载均衡转发请求。
  3. 环境变量硬编码在镜像中 → 应通过Deploy平台注入敏感信息(如数据库密码),禁止明文写入Dockerfile。
  4. 日志未外送集中管理 → 容器重启后日志丢失,应对接ELK或云日志服务。
  5. 单容器承担过多职责 → 遵循单一职责原则,拆分为Nginx、App、Worker等独立容器。
  6. 未设置资源限制 → 缺少CPU/Memory上限可能导致OOM或挤占其他服务资源。
  7. 缺乏蓝绿部署或金丝雀发布机制 → 新版本直接全量上线,一旦崩溃影响全部用户。
  8. 忽视镜像安全扫描 → 使用Trivy、Clair等工具检测CVE漏洞,防止恶意软件植入。
  9. 未备份部署配置文件 → 所有YAML/Terraform脚本应纳入版本控制系统(Git)。
  10. 过度依赖图形界面操作 → 关键部署动作应通过IaC(基础设施即代码)实现可复现性。

FAQ(常见问题)

  1. Deploy平台Docker部署靠谱吗/正规吗/是否合规?
    主流云服务商提供的Deploy平台均具备高等级安全认证(如ISO 27001、SOC 2),支持审计日志与网络隔离,符合跨境电商数据合规要求。自建平台需自行评估安全性。
  2. Deploy平台Docker部署适合哪些卖家/平台/地区/类目?
    适合有技术团队或外包开发能力的中大型跨境卖家,尤其是运营独立站、自研ERP、高频对接Amazon/eBay/Walmart API的企业。适用于全球各主要市场,特别利于需本地化部署的欧盟、中东站点。
  3. Deploy平台Docker部署怎么开通/注册/接入/购买?需要哪些资料?
    通常需企业营业执照、法人身份证、域名所有权证明、服务器管理员邮箱。开通流程为:注册云账号 → 实名认证 → 开通容器服务 → 创建命名空间 → 配置凭证访问Registry → 接入CI/CD。具体步骤以官方文档为准。
  4. Deploy平台Docker部署费用怎么计算?影响因素有哪些?
    按实际使用的计算资源(vCPU、内存)、存储、流量、调用次数综合计费。影响因素包括部署规模、访问量、地域、附加功能等。建议使用官方成本计算器输入参数获取预估。
  5. Deploy平台Docker部署常见失败原因是什么?如何排查?
    常见原因:镜像拉取超时、端口冲突、健康检查失败、环境变量缺失、权限不足。排查方式:查看部署日志、检查网络策略、验证镜像是否存在、确认Secret配置正确。
  6. 使用/接入后遇到问题第一步做什么?
    首先查看平台提供的实时日志输出与事件记录,定位错误类型;其次确认本地Docker运行是否正常;最后联系技术支持时提供完整错误码、时间戳及截图。
  7. Deploy平台Docker部署和替代方案相比优缺点是什么?
    对比传统FTP上传:优势在于环境一致、可回滚、自动化程度高;劣势是学习曲线陡峭。对比PaaS平台(如Heroku):Docker更灵活但维护成本高;PaaS简化运维但受限于平台规则。
  8. 新手最容易忽略的点是什么?
    一是忘记设置健康检查导致服务不可用却仍在负载池中;二是未配置自动备份与灾难恢复计划;三是忽视镜像标签管理,造成版本混乱。

相关关键词推荐

  • Docker部署教程
  • CI/CD自动化部署
  • 跨境电商独立站服务器搭建
  • Kubernetes集群配置
  • 容器镜像安全扫描
  • 云服务器部署最佳实践
  • 多环境发布策略
  • 蓝绿部署实施方案
  • 微服务架构设计
  • Serverless容器服务
  • 阿里云容器服务ACS
  • AWS ECS部署指南
  • Google Cloud Run使用方法
  • Docker Compose多容器编排
  • DevOps流程搭建
  • 跨境电商业务高可用方案
  • 自动化测试集成部署
  • 应用性能监控APM
  • 基础设施即代码IaC
  • Terraform部署脚本

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业